Output 0c76babf0a68982ef988921368012d9f78df5987e3fb7d4d6a747ca4df93fb08:25

value
307826
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ff37e9f5873ab1f4fed3f41063974b8c2fbe23f OP_EQUAL
address
3Btxd943Bbz4MNhSnD6YCKTpMdm7UzrRNm
transaction
0c76babf0a68982ef988921368012d9f78df5987e3fb7d4d6a747ca4df93fb08
spent
true